![]() UPEK Names Alan Baratz as Chairman of the Board Java Veteran Tapped as Board Chairman for Biometric Fingerprint Solution Company
Baratz most recently served as senior vice president of the Network Software and Systems Technology Group at Cisco, where he led software strategy, innovation, development, and delivery. As the first president of the Software Products and Platforms (JavaSoft) division at Sun Microsystems, he led the growth and adoption of the Java platform from its infancy to a robust platform supporting mission-critical applications in nearly 80 percent of the Fortune 1000 companies. Baratz also held executive positions at IBM; was CEO and president of Versata, Inc., Zaplet Inc., and NeoPath Networks; and, served as managing director at E.M. Warburg, Pincus & Co. "Alan brings to UPEK unique experience that is key in Silicon Valley – successfully transforming an innovative technology into a ubiquitous product," stated Alan Kramer, president and CEO of UPEK. "We are pleased to have Alan join UPEK's Board at a stage in the biometrics market when governments, corporations and consumers are beginning to adopt the technology en masse." "Millions of UPEK biometric fingerprint solutions are deployed today and are poised to address critical concerns in today's networked world, from personal identity theft to corporate data breaches to homeland security," stated Dr. Baratz. "I am excited to join the UPEK Board as Chairman and to help the company succeed in addressing these opportunities." Baratz holds a doctorate and a master's degree in computer science from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ology, and a bachelor's degree in mathematics and computer science from the University of California Los Angeles.
